A Decade of Gross Profit Growth: Intuit Inc. vs. Teledyne Technologies

In the ever-evolving landscape of technology and innovation, Intuit Inc. and Teledyne Technologies Incorporated have showcased remarkable growth in gross profit over the past decade. From 2014 to 2023, Intuit Inc. has seen its gross profit soar by approximately 230%, reflecting its robust business model and strategic market positioning. In contrast, Teledyne Technologies has experienced a steady increase of around 170%, highlighting its resilience and adaptability in a competitive market.

Key Insights

  • Intuit Inc.: Starting at $3.8 billion in 2014, Intuit's gross profit reached an impressive $11.2 billion by 2023, demonstrating a consistent upward trajectory.
  • Teledyne Technologies: Despite a slower start, Teledyne's gross profit grew from $907 million in 2014 to $2.4 billion in 2023, showcasing its steady growth.

While Intuit's data for 2024 is available, Teledyne's figures remain elusive, leaving room for speculation on its future performance.
